WebOnce you save the Emacs desktop —the buffers, their file names, major modes, buffer positions, and so on—then subsequent Emacs sessions reload the saved desktop. By default, the desktop also tries to save the frame and window configuration. To disable this, set desktop-restore-frames to nil . WebMay 24, 2024 · When you try to save the encrypted file Emacs will automatically pick the right key. Now you can load the file in your init.el when you load Emacs: (load-library "/path/to/your-secrets.el.gpg") Emacs will ask for a pass phrase of the key it was encrypted with and then load the elisp file as though it were a normal file.
